Jacqueline Bleicher is the Founding Director of Global Urban Design (GUD), a Community Interest Company. She is an Urban Designer, Masterplanner, Placemaker, Workshop Facilitator, Speaker, Mentor, Registered, Chartered Architect, Associate Lecturer at ARU, Design Associate with the Design Council and Co- Author of “Our City? Countering exclusion in public space.” a book by STIPO, Project for Public Spaces and the European Placemaking Network.

Global Urban Design Community Interest Company is limited by guarantee, without share capital and with an asset lock. Consultancy services support social missions, including training, mentoring, community capacity building, promoting sound urban design principles, inclusive place design, speaking, writing and collaborating on community benefit projects.
